 Butter Cream Frosting 


2 c unsalted butter

6 c powdered sugar (measured then sifted)

1/4 c cold heavy cream

1 t vanilla bean paste 

pinch of salt


Beat butter with mixer for 2 minutes until light and fluffly and pale in color.

With mixer on slow speed , gradually add the powdered sugar, followed by the heavy cream, vanilla and salt.

Once all of the ingredients are combined turn on the mixture to medium high and beat for 3-5 minutes.  Scrape down the sides of the bowl and beat for a couple more minutes.

 Chicken and Pea Pod Stir Fry


Ingredients:

2.5 cups cooked and cubed chicken 

1.5 sliced carrots

1 zucchini  sliced(optional)

2 c  fresh snow or sugar snap  pea pods

1/4 c diced onion or green onions

2 tsp  fresh ginger or  grated ginger root 

Sauce :

2 T cornstarch

1T sugar

1 c water

1 T low salt soy sauce( liquid aminos)

peanuts (optional)


Directions:

Mix sauce ingredients in a bowl and set aside

Cook chicken in  1 T oil.  Put cooked chicken aside.  Then cook carrots in oil for 3 minutes  cover and stir.  add pea pods , onions, zucchini and ginger.  Cook 3-4 minutes until vegetables are crisp-tender.

Stir in sauce mixture and cooked chicken.  Cook stirring until mixture thickens and is thouroughly heated.   add peanuts(optional)  Serve over rice.





 Light Banana Bread  (wGluten free Option)


1/2 c softened butter

1/2 c sugar

2 eggs, beaten

3 mashed ripe bananas

2 cups flour  or Gluten free flour

1/2 t. salt

1 t baking soda

1 t vanilla

1 c sour cream

Preheat oven to 325. Grease and flour  2  small bread pans( or use pan sprayed parchment paper).  Mix sugar and butter in mixer.  Then add eggs and mashed bananas. Then add flour, soda, salt and mix. Add vanilla.    Gently, fold in sour cream.    Bake 65 minutes or until toothpick comes out clean.

 Best Bran Muffins 




Ingredients

  • 2 cups of Bran Flakes
  • 1 cup buttermilk
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/3 c oil 
  • 2/3 cup light brown sugar , packed
  • 1 cup  grated carrots , grated on small/medium size holes
  • 1 cup chopped pecans, optional
  • 1 cup raisins
  • 1 T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/4 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 t salt 
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Line a standard muffin tin with paper liners or grease with cooking spray.
  • Add raisins to a small bowl and soak them in hot water for 10 minutes, to allow them to plump.  Crush Bran Flakes.( 1 1/2 cups after they have been crushed) Then mix together Bran Flakes  and buttermilk, let stand 5 minutes.

  • Grate the carrots and chop pecans (if using) and set aside.

  • Add egg, egg white, oil, sugar and vanilla to a mixing bowl and mix by hand until combined. Stir in bran mixture. Stir in carrots, nuts, raisins.

  • Stir together flour, salt, soda, and baking powder, then add to the batter, stirring just until combined (don’t over mix!).

  • Divide batter among muffin tins, filling them full. Bake for 25 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ean
  • Allow to cool for a few minutes in the pan before removing to a wire cooling rack to cool completely.

White Chicken Chili (Whitney) 6-8 servings


3 cups cooked shredded chicken

4 c chicken broth 

1 cup of water

3 cans(15 oz) white northern or cannellini beans rinsed and drained

1 T salted butter

1 T olive oil

1 medium onion, chopped

2 Jalapenos, finely chopped, remove membranes and seeds adjust to how much heat you can tolerate.( i omitted these all together)

4 cloves of garlic minced

8 oz of minced diced green chilis ( I used only 1 can)

1 cup corn (I used whole can) drained

juice of 1 lime

1 1/2 t cumin

1/2 t ancho chili powder

1/2 t dried oregano

1/2 t kosher salt

1/2 t black pepper

1/4 t smoked paprika

1/4 t cayenne pepper (I omitted)

1/2 c sour cream or plain greek yogurt


Toppings (optional)

sour cream

shredded monterey Jack cheese

chopped cilantro

sliced avocado

green onion chopped

corn chips


INSTRUCTIONS:

Place 1 cup of beans in blender with 1/2 cup of chicken broth and blend until smooth.  Set aside

Melt butter with olive oil

Add onions and jalapenos saute until soft and onions are translucent 2-3 minutes. Add garlic and cook 30 seconds.

Add pureed bean broth remaining chicken broth, diced green chilis, corn and rest of spices. Bring to a boil then turn down to simmer 

Cook for 15-30 minutes. remove from heat and stir in sour cream/yogurt and chicken.   You can see where I made it not so spicy. 

Top with your favorite toppings

Smash Burgers

 MAKES 8 CHEESEBURGERS OR 14 SLIDERS

EQUIPMENT

  • A seasoned cast-iron skillet or fl at top
  • A stiff spatula
  • A #12 salad scoop for full-size cheeseburgers, #16 salad scoop for sliders (see Note)

THE BURGER

  • 8 potato buns (make sure to get the right-size buns for either cheeseburgers or sliders)
  • Peanut oil, or other neutral oil
  • 2 pounds (about 1 kg) fresh-ground 80/20 chuck
  • Salt, for seasoning
  • American cheese, thinly sliced (preferably fresh-sliced cheese from your deli counter, not prepackaged “singles”)

THE TOPPINGS
Not here, my friend. This classic American cheeseburger needs no condiments. So, before you add anything, taste it. There’s a good chance you’ll become a purist like me on the spot.

Note: If you’re making sliders, the patties will take slightly less time to cook than is listed here. Watch for red liquid to know when to flip.

1. Toast the buns in a preheated cast-iron skillet or on a preheated flat top and set them aside.

2. Preheat the cast-iron skillet over medium heat (or a flat top to medium) and add a drop or two of peanut oil. Use the spatula to spread the oil, coating the cooking surface.

3. Put the ground chuck in a mixing bowl. Using the salad scoop, form balls of beef (they should be heaping scoops), placing them on the heated skillet as you go. Each ball should have about 3 inches (7 cm) of space around it. (Depending on the size of your cooking surface, you may only be able to cook 2 or 3 burgers at a time.)

4. Sprinkle a generous pinch of salt on each ball of beef and then, using a stiff spatula, press them down, hard. Don’t be afraid, press harder! Press each ball until it’s a wide patty, just a bit larger than the bun it’s about to meet. Here’s the trick, though: Once the patties are flat, step back and don’t touch them again. Let them cook for 2½ minutes or until reddish liquid begins to form on the surface of the patties.

5. Flip them once and resist the temptation to press the patties again.

6. Add a slice of cheese to each patty and let them cook for another 2 minutes.

7. Remove the burgers from the skillet and place them on toasted white buns.

Applesauce Cookies

 

Ingredients:

1/2 c. shortening

2 eggs

1 t. soda

1/2 t. cinnamon

1/2 t. cloves

1/2 t. nutmeg

1/2 t. salt

2 c. flour

1 c. brown sugar

1/2 c. white sugar

1c. applesauce

1 pkg semi sweet chocolate chips (mini chips work great too)

1 c nuts (opt)


 Preheat oven to 400°.  Combine applesauce and soda.  Mix sugars, shortening and eggs.  Add applesauce mixture. Add flour spices and salt that have been sifted together.  Add chocolate chips and nuts.  Drop on a greased cookie sheet.  Bake for 9-12 minutes.  These cookies are soft.  Makes about 4 dozen.

Jon's Apple Cake with Caramel Sauce.


 Ingredients:

2 1/2 c flour

2 t baking powder

3/4 t baking soda

1/2 t salt

2 t ground nutmeg

1/4 t ground ginger

1/4 t ground allspice

1 c oil

1 c sugar

1/2 c brown sugar

1 c unsweetened applesauce

4 large eggs

1 t vanilla

2 T orange juice

3 c chopped, and peeled apples( 1 tart and 2 sweet)

Preheat oven to 350,  grease 9X13 pan.  Whisk wet ingredients and stir into dry.  Fold in apples.

Bake 45-50 min. until toothpick comes out clean.  At 30 min mark tent ccake with foil.

Remove cake  from oven and cool on  cooling rack fro 30 min.

While cooling make caramel sauce.


Caramel sauce

1/4 c butter

1 c packed brown sugar

1/2 c heavy cream

1/2 c powdered sugar

In saucepan  on medium heat  mix butter, br sugar, and heavy cream. Stir constantly let mixture come to a rapid boil.  Boil for 1 minute. Give it a quick stir, Turn heat to low and let simmer for 1 minute. Remove from heat and stir in powdered sugar.  Let sit  and thicken for 20 minutes. If sauce gets to thick heat in microwave.

Sausage Egg Hashbrown Breakfast Casserole

Spray a 9x13 with cooking spray.

Place 8 frozen hash brown patties (or a layer of tater tots) in the bottom of 9x13.

Brown 1 lb sausage (could use bacon or ham) and sprinkle on potatoes. 


-If you want to add veggies (peppers, onions etc) sprinkle them on at this point too.


Whisk 12 eggs, 1 cup milk and salt and pepper in a bowl. Pour over potatoes and sausage.


Sprinkle 1c of cheese on top.


(You can cover this and keep in fridge until you are ready to bake)


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.  Bake COVERED foil for 25 minutes. 


Remove foil and bake for another 20 minutes or so.  Allow to cool for 5-10 minutes, then cut into portions and serve.

Rice Krispy Treats Microwave

Rice Krispy Treats  Microwave 


So nice to be able to make rice krispy treats in the microwave.    Extra marshmallows make these extra yummy.  You will need a larger microwaveable bowl.  Julie's recipe.

1    9X13 buttered dish

3- 10 oz. bags of marshmallows
1 stick of butter
1 12 oz box of Rice Krispies cereal


Put 1 stick of butter sliced in thick chunks and 2 bags of marshmallows in bowl and microwave for 1 minute.  STIR  repeat this step until marshmallows are melted.  Add extra bag of marshmallows and stir. 
Microwave 30 sec more stir.  A few marshmallow chunks make this even yummier.

Add  box of rice krispies stir until coated and press into  buttered 9X13 dish.


PEANUT BUTTER VERSION:  add 1 cup of peanut butter with the first 2 bags of marshmallows and the butter.  Continue recipe.

Crockpot Thai Chicken Curry

 Crockpot Thai  Chicken Curry


1-2 Cups Chicken broth

2-4 T Thai red curry paste

1 T soy sauce

1 T sugar

1 T Minced ginger

3 cloves minced garlic

1 lb chicken breast or thighs,  cut into bite size pieces

1 zucchini,  cut into 1 inch cubes

1 med onion chopped

14 oz can coconut milk

1 large bunch kale or spinach, cut into small pieces


Put all ingredients in crockpot( not kale or coconut milk)   Set crockpot on high for 4 hours.     After 4 hours, stir in coconut milk and kale.   Thicken with flour.

SERVE over rice


More spice?  Add chopped chili peppers.

Garnish   lime, cilantro  optional.
